Abstract

Tries To Analyse 9 Symbols As Represented In The Art Forms, Religion And Philosophies Of India-These Symbols Are; Rudraksha, Cakra, Prabha-Mandlas, Mudra, Salagrama, Svastika, Sikhara, Circumambulation And Philosopher`S Stone. In Short This Book Tries To Discover India Through Symbols.
